How much do trainee develop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 8, 2026, the average hourly pay for trainee developer in Phoenix, AZ is $20.20,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.71 and $23.17 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a trainee develop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Trainee Developer, you need a foundation in programming concepts, problem-solving skills, and a relevant degree or coursework in computer science or related fields. Familiarity with coding languages like Java, Python, or JavaScript, as well as version control systems such as Git, is typically expected. Strong communication, a willingness to learn, and teamwork abilities help trainees adapt and integrate into development teams. These skills ensure you can contribute to projects effectively, grow your technical expertise, and collaborate in a dynamic tech environment.

What are some common challenges faced by trainee developers during their initial months on the job?

Trainee Developers often encounter challenges such as adapting to new coding standards, understanding the company's development workflow, and managing their time effectively while learning multiple technologies. It's common to feel overwhelmed by the pace of work and the need to quickly pick up unfamiliar frameworks or tools. Most teams provide mentorship and structured onboarding to help trainees overcome these hurdles and encourage asking questions to facilitate learning and growth.

What is a trainee developer?

Trainee developers are entry-level professionals who are learning the fundamentals of software development, often as part of a structured training program or their first job in tech. They work under the supervision of experienced developers to gain practical skills in programming, software design, and problem-solving. Their responsibilities typically include writing simple code, fixing bugs, assisting with testing, and learning best practices in development processes. The goal is to help them build a strong foundation so they can eventually progress to more advanced roles, such as junior or mid-level developer.

What is the difference between Trainee Developer vs Junior Developer?

AspectTrainee DeveloperJunior Developer
Required CredentialsBasic coding skills, often in learning phaseSome experience or training, basic coding knowledge
Work EnvironmentTraining programs, supervised tasksReal projects, team collaboration
Employer UsageEntry-level, training rolesEntry-level to early career positions

In summary, a Trainee Developer is typically in a learning phase, focusing on gaining skills under supervision, while a Junior Developer has some practical experience and works on real projects with more independence.

Universal Forest Products, Inc., is a U.S.-based global corporation that finds reward in its roots and its hard-earned success. Founded in 1955 as a supplier of lumber to the manufactured housing industry, Universal today is a multibillion-dollar holding company with subsidiaries around the globe that serve three robust markets: retail, industrial and construction. Since 1993, Universal has been publicly traded (Nasdaq: UFPI). We re headquartered in Grand Rapids, Michigan.
